SELF-STUDY PRODUCTS FOR PARAOPTOMETRICS FROM THE AOA
Continuing education is one of the most important benefits a Paraoptometric Section member can take part in. CE is not only important to paraoptometrics of all certification levels but is also important to new staff or non-certified staff. Most CE is designed to keep optometric staff abreast of the latest developments in patient career advancement. The section provides many opportunities to obtain CE for members and non-members alike, including:
- Self-Study Course for Paraoptometric Certification
- Paraoptometric Education Modules
- CPO Study Guide

LEGISLATIVE & REGULATORY ADVOCACY
- MOA's legislative team forges through Montana's complex political arena to protect and advance their profession
- MOA represents your interests at state regulatory entities such as State Board of Optometry, DPHHS, Department of Labor
- Works with Medicaid and Medicare
- Provides assistance with billing questions, legal issues and third party reimbursement questions
- MOA representative serves on the Regional Carrier Advisory Committee
TWO MEMBERSHIPS IN ONE
Your membership into the MOA also includes membership into AOA, which means representation at state and national levels.

CONTINUING EDUCATION
A minimum of two major education programs are offered each year.
MOA ANNUAL WINTER EDUCATIONAL SYMPOSIUM
This is an opportunity to obtain needed continuing education credits, socialize with others in your professional field and enjoy some winter recreation.
MOA ANNUAL CONFERENCE & EXPOSITION
This educational conference provides an opportunity to obtain continuing education credits, be informed of the latest optometric products and procedures, visit with vendors about new products on the market today that could benefit your profession and network with colleagues.
